Your contribution to something big

• Requirement analysis and design of new steering functions
• Development and testing of functional software for steering systems
• Model-based software development and coding in C
• Testing of software components in MIL and SIL environment
• Integration of software components into the system
• Documentation of the development tasks
• Testing of the functions on the simulator and in the vehicle
• Frequent domestic & international travel to customer sites and Bosch sites is required

What distinguishes you

• BS / MS / Ph.D. in Mechatronics,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, Technical Computer Science, Automotive Engineering (or equivalent)
• 3+ years' Industry experience
• Good experience in model-based software development with Simulink and TargetLink
• Experiences with the simulative controller parameterization - and investigation in Matlab / Simulink
• Good programming skills in C
• Knowledge of requirements management and design
• Experience with configuration management systems
• High flexibility and Team-player attitude
• Independent and responsible working style, communication skills, also in international and cross divisional working field
